Kurt Roeckx
699f77671f
Return proper error in case of invalid UTF-8 in json_body
...
json_body is used in places that need authentication. In
case an unknown field is set, Ruma doesn't parse the field
and so doesn't give an error on invalid UTF-8. But Conduit
has parsed and on error makes json_body None. Return an
error to the client instead of generating an internal error.
2021-07-11 14:47:13 +02:00
Timo Kösters
cc9111059d
Merge branch 'search-impovements' into 'master'
...
improvement: /search works for multiple rooms
See merge request famedly/conduit!106
2021-06-30 08:32:55 +00:00
Timo Kösters
dcac1361ec
improvement: /search works for multiple rooms
2021-06-21 15:21:00 +02:00
Timo Kösters
fee7d3d2e3
Merge branch 'allow_appservice_registration' into 'master'
...
Always allow appservices to register new users
See merge request famedly/conduit!105
2021-06-21 10:15:48 +00:00
Timo Kösters
1a70ea5702
Merge branch 'upgrade-deps' into 'master'
...
Upgrade Ruma
See merge request famedly/conduit!104
2021-06-21 10:14:12 +00:00
phesch
637d9d3b6f
Always allow appservices to register new users
2021-06-19 16:12:05 +02:00
Jonas Platte
808741bcb6
Remove unnecessary Option-wrapping and successive unwrapping
2021-06-17 20:44:29 +02:00
Jonas Platte
b291e76572
Use try operator for Option more
2021-06-17 20:37:07 +02:00
Jonas Platte
f3e630c064
Fix lots of clippy lints
2021-06-17 20:34:14 +02:00
Jonas Platte
af2ce5803e
Remove pointless double deserialization
2021-06-17 20:29:02 +02:00
Jonas Platte
7fa54e4411
Use Ruma-provided default power levels for shorter code
2021-06-17 20:14:37 +02:00
Jonas Platte
f6046871f4
Upgrade Ruma
2021-06-17 20:12:36 +02:00
Timo Kösters
2ac7b6d411
Merge branch 'event_auth' into 'master'
...
feat: /event_auth
Closes #43
See merge request famedly/conduit!103
2021-06-14 09:44:07 +00:00
Timo Kösters
67f9592b17
feat: /event_auth
2021-06-14 11:36:40 +02:00
Timo Kösters
07271b7725
Merge branch 'roomdirfilter' into 'master'
...
improvement: filter our room directory
Closes #35
See merge request famedly/conduit!102
2021-06-14 09:33:20 +00:00
Timo Kösters
77a23f8969
improvement: filter our room directory
...
Fixes #35
2021-06-14 11:26:41 +02:00
Timo Kösters
01e01bf25e
Merge branch 'state' into 'master'
...
feat: /state
Closes #47
See merge request famedly/conduit!101
2021-06-14 09:23:22 +00:00
Timo Kösters
3c9ea55938
feat: /state
2021-06-14 11:01:12 +02:00
Timo Kösters
cf493f2b5b
Merge branch 'userdir' into 'master'
...
User directory improvements
See merge request famedly/conduit!100
2021-06-12 16:52:49 +00:00
Timo Kösters
e8f6708927
improvement: show more users in our user directory
2021-06-12 18:40:33 +02:00
Timo Kösters
8c6bcc47bf
Merge branch 'rocksdb' into 'master'
...
Swappable database backend
See merge request famedly/conduit!98
2021-06-12 14:25:03 +00:00
Timo Kösters
cd4bc520d8
improvement: feature flags for sled, rocksdb
2021-06-12 15:13:04 +02:00
hamidreza kalbasi
2078af59d8
fix fmt problems
2021-06-09 22:22:05 +02:00
hamidreza kalbasi
2385bd1cfd
add migrations
2021-06-09 22:22:05 +02:00
hamidreza kalbasi
affa124864
create media folder in init
2021-06-09 22:22:05 +02:00
hamidreza kalbasi
ff841b73c5
use .keys() and remove unneccery .to_vec()
2021-06-09 22:22:04 +02:00
hamidreza kalbasi
804105479c
fix fmt and clippy warnings
2021-06-09 22:22:04 +02:00
hamidreza kalbasi
972caacdc2
put media in filesystem
2021-06-09 22:22:04 +02:00
Timo Kösters
d0ee823254
feat: swappable database backend
2021-06-09 22:21:52 +02:00
Timo Kösters
81715bd84d
Merge branch 'account' into 'master'
...
Fix account and media bugs
See merge request famedly/conduit!97
2021-06-08 07:22:32 +00:00
Timo Kösters
b3cec1d20d
Merge branch 'master' into 'master'
...
Fix ruma dependency
Closes #95
See merge request famedly/conduit!96
2021-06-05 06:14:55 +00:00
Damian Poddebniak
bb7a4220d3
Fix ruma dependency
2021-06-04 20:18:03 +02:00
Timo Kösters
e1e529d818
fix: don't apply push rules for users of other homeservers
2021-05-30 22:01:12 +02:00
Timo Kösters
88cf043f94
fix: deactivate accounts that should be deactivated
2021-05-30 21:56:36 +02:00
Timo Kösters
bff68e595b
Merge branch 'account' into 'master'
...
fix: putting global account data works now
Closes #92
See merge request famedly/conduit!93
2021-05-29 09:14:47 +00:00
Timo Kösters
59dd3676d5
fix: putting global account data works now
2021-05-29 10:53:03 +02:00
Timo Kösters
1fa7ff2eb1
Merge branch 'claim' into 'master'
...
feat: implement /claim, handle to-device events
See merge request famedly/conduit!92
2021-05-28 21:36:46 +00:00
Timo Kösters
deacdf6f58
fix: is_direct for locally invited users
2021-05-28 22:53:00 +02:00
Timo Kösters
5b5cc0574e
feat: implement /claim, handle to-device events
2021-05-28 13:46:15 +02:00
Timo Kösters
953f2b005f
Merge branch 'specify-and-document-msrv' into 'master'
...
Specify the minimum required Rust version in the manifest
See merge request famedly/conduit!91
2021-05-28 07:49:06 +00:00
Vadim Zeitlin
f199b51f97
Move the link to cross-compiling guide to DEPLOY.md
2021-05-28 09:42:59 +02:00
Vadim Zeitlin
0f16a79888
Specify the minimum required Rust version in the manifest
...
Also mention it in the deployment guide.
2021-05-27 23:32:33 +02:00
Vadim Zeitlin
6af942814f
Fix some typos in the README
2021-05-27 23:32:33 +02:00
Timo Kösters
0805f4ac2a
Merge branch 'pdu-success' into 'master'
...
fix: also return successful PDUs in /send/:txnId
See merge request famedly/conduit!90
2021-05-27 21:24:43 +00:00
Gabriel Souza Franco
7db59c550f
fix: also return successful PDUs in /send/:txnId
2021-05-27 18:10:48 -03:00
Timo Kösters
25b1cd2683
Merge branch 'stateres' into 'master'
...
fix: state resolution bugs
See merge request famedly/conduit!89
2021-05-27 09:10:53 +00:00
Timo Kösters
daa1fc90a7
fix: state resolution bugs
2021-05-27 10:48:17 +02:00
Timo Kösters
eeb0b59b76
Merge branch 'redaction_quotes' into 'master'
...
Fix redacted_because field being sent as a string
Closes #87
See merge request famedly/conduit!88
2021-05-26 15:58:00 +00:00
phesch
ddcf1a715b
Fix redacted_because field being sent as a string
2021-05-26 17:38:30 +02:00
Timo Kösters
d1c0eaf628
Merge branch 'master' into 'master'
...
Fix docker-compose trusted_servers env var
See merge request famedly/conduit!87
2021-05-26 07:03:51 +00:00